The Agony of Absence: A Heartfelt Lament in 'Cuanto Me Duele'

Galvan Real's song 'Cuanto Me Duele' is a poignant exploration of the pain and sorrow that accompanies the end of a significant relationship. The lyrics paint a vivid picture of a person grappling with the emotional aftermath of a breakup, where every corner of the house and every memory is a reminder of the lost love. The recurring line 'Cuanto me duele' (How much it hurts) underscores the depth of the protagonist's anguish, emphasizing the emotional weight of returning to an empty home and the absence of their beloved.

The song delves into the themes of memory and longing, with the protagonist reminiscing about the past and the joy that once filled their life. The imagery of 'las paredes dibujadas' (the drawn walls) and 'esperándote en la gloria' (waiting for you in glory) evokes a sense of nostalgia and the bittersweet nature of cherished memories. Despite the passage of time, the wounds of the past remain unhealed, and the protagonist struggles to move on, as highlighted by the lines 'Pasa el tiempo y no me cura' (Time passes and it doesn't heal me).

Galvan Real also touches on the idea of unfulfilled promises and the difficulty of letting go. The metaphor of 'tus alas de Bolarque' (your wings of Bolarque) suggests a sense of freedom and the potential to achieve dreams, yet the protagonist is left behind, unable to forget the promises that were made. The song's emotional intensity is further amplified by the cultural reference to 'San- Santa Rita,' a saint often invoked for impossible causes, symbolizing the protagonist's desperate hope for relief from their pain. 'Cuanto Me Duele' is a powerful testament to the enduring impact of love and loss, capturing the universal experience of heartache with raw honesty and emotional depth.
